Black Teas

Black tea refers to tea that is fully oxidized (i.e., more oxidized than green, white or oolong teas). Black tea comes from the leaves of a shrub called Camellia sinensis.

Black tea contains caffeine and is typically more robust in flavor than other teas. Black tea retains its flavor longer than green tea (green tea typically loses flavor within a year).
